๐ฅ HEALTHCARE
| Factor |
Score |
Trend |
Weight |
Notes |
| ๐ฅ Healthcare Quality + |
3.2
|
--
|
20 |
Kasol lacks specialized medical facilities, with only basic clinics available; serious emergencies require a long transport to regional hospitals in Kullu or Chandigarh. |
|
|
| ๐ Healthcare Affordability + |
8.5
|
--
|
25 |
Basic medical consultations and generic medications are extremely inexpensive, though costs rise significantly if private evacuation or transport to major cities is required. |
|
|
| ๐ฅ Healthcare + |
3.8
|
--
|
20 |
The remote Himalayan location makes reliable, high-quality healthcare inaccessible, making the area unsuitable for digital nomads with chronic conditions or those requiring urgent medical care. |

๐ TRANSPORTATION
| Factor |
Score |
Trend |
Weight |
Notes |
| โ๏ธ Airport Connectivity + |
3.2
|
--
|
30 |
The nearest airport is Bhuntar (KUU), which has very limited, weather-dependent flights from Delhi and requires a 1.5-hour mountain drive to reach Kasol. |
|
|
| ๐ Public Transit + |
2.8
|
--
|
20 |
Public transit is virtually non-existent within the village, relying entirely on sporadic local buses that connect nearby mountain towns. |
|
|
| ๐ถ Walkability + |
5.2
|
--
|
20 |
The village is small and compact, making it highly walkable, though the lack of sidewalks and uneven, steep terrain can be challenging. |
|
|
| ๐ Ride-sharing Services + |
1.2
|
--
|
15 |
Major ride-sharing apps like Uber or Ola do not operate in Kasol; travelers must rely on local unmetered taxis or private hires. |
|
|
| ๐ฒ Cycling + |
2.1
|
--
|
10 |
The mountainous terrain, narrow winding roads, and heavy traffic of tourist vehicles make cycling dangerous and physically demanding. |
|
|
| ๐ Intercity Travel Options + |
4.1
|
--
|
15 |
Options are limited to long-distance overnight buses from Delhi or Chandigarh, which are often subject to delays due to road conditions. |
|
|
| ๐ต Scooter/Bike Rental Availability + |
5.8
|
--
|
10 |
Scooter and motorcycle rentals are readily available from local vendors, serving as the primary mode of transport for nomads exploring the surrounding Parvati Valley. |

โ๏ธ LEGAL & ADMINISTRATIVE
| Factor |
Score |
Trend |
Weight |
Notes |
| ๐ Visa Ease + |
6.8
|
--
|
40 |
India offers a widely accessible e-Tourist visa for many nationalities, though it is limited to 180 days per year and does not permit formal employment. |
|
|
| ๐ Tax Friendliness + |
4.2
|
--
|
30 |
India has a complex tax system with relatively high corporate and personal income tax rates for residents, though non-resident digital nomads often operate in a grey area. |
|
|
| ๐ฃ๏ธ Freedom of Speech + |
5.2
|
--
|
15 |
India maintains a democratic framework for expression, though there is increasing scrutiny on digital content and social media platforms, which can affect online discourse. |
|
|
| ๐๏ธ Political Stability + |
6.8
|
--
|
20 |
India is politically stable with a consistent federal government, though localized protests or regional tensions can occasionally impact logistics in rural areas like Kasol. |
|
|
| ๐ฆ Ease of Opening Bank Account + |
3.2
|
--
|
15 |
Opening a bank account as a non-resident in India is highly bureaucratic and typically requires a long-term visa, proof of address, and significant documentation. |
|
|
| ๐ Ease of Business Registration + |
3.8
|
--
|
10 |
Registering a business as a foreigner in India involves substantial paperwork, regulatory compliance, and time-consuming government interface. |
|
|
| ๐โ๏ธ Digital Nomad Visa Availability + |
0.5
|
--
|
35 |
India does not currently offer a dedicated Digital Nomad Visa; visitors must rely on standard tourist or business visas which prohibit local employment. |
